Current draw appears to be 5.42 amps (65watts divided by 12 volts) which is fairly high compared to a 45 litre Engel which I think only draws about 3.2 amps once at cooled temperature (which you can reach at home using mains 230/250 volts).

If you have plenty of battery reserve you should be OK, as for price, a similar size Engel is around £600 new, so the Towsure coolfun price looks reasonable, especially for occasional weekend use, not sure though for a long expedition.
